Biography

Marco Fritzsche is a Full Professor and Scientific Director at the Oxford-ZEISS Centre of Excellence, heading the Biophysical Immunology Laboratory at the Kennedy Institute for Rheumatology, University of Oxford. His research primarily focuses on comprehending mechanobiology within human immunity, integrating disciplines such as biophysics and immunology. He employs advanced microscopy techniques to develop cutting-edge imaging technologies, particularly super-resolution traction force microscopy, which quantifies cellular forces at the molecular scale. Fritzsche's interdisciplinary research endeavors aim to unravel the physical principles governing immune responses in health and disease, thereby fostering innovations in biomedical imaging and immunotherapy.
